<h3>Angle of elevation and depression</h3>
Given the following parameters
The angle of depression = 36 degrees
Base distance = 785 feet
<h3>Required</h3>
vertical distance above the ground (H)
Using the SOH CAH TOA identity
tan 36 = H/785
H = 785tan36
H = 570.3 feet
Hence the balloon’s vertical distance above the ground is 570.3 feet
